Introduction: When choosing Thailand VPS for services targeting local or regional users, it is particularly important to pay attention to the stability of high concurrent access. To determine whether the requirements are met after purchase, it is necessary to conduct system evaluation and verification from multiple dimensions such as resource allocation, network quality, stress testing and continuous monitoring, etc., to avoid judging based on specifications and publicity alone.
Evaluate the hardware and resource configuration of Thailand VPS
Confirming the number of CPU cores, single-core performance, memory size and disk type is the basis. High concurrency scenarios have higher requirements on single-core performance and I/O response. Give priority to low-latency NVMe or enterprise-class SSDs, and evaluate whether the memory bandwidth and cache strategy match the business concurrency model.
Disk I/O and file system performance check
Disk I/O bottlenecks often lead to response degradation during concurrency. You should pay attention to IOPS, throughput and latency indicators. Use tools such as fio to test random read and write and sequential read and write under similar loads to verify whether the stability of the file system and cache behavior can meet peak requests.
Network bandwidth, latency and jitter evaluation
The network is a key link for high-concurrency access. You need to pay attention to the upper limit of public network bandwidth, peak burst capability, and number of concurrent connections. Measure delay, packet loss and path stability through iperf, ping and traceroute, and evaluate the link quality and routing redundancy of major user groups.
Concurrent connection and load capacity testing
After purchase, you should conduct concurrent connection testing, use stress testing tools such as ab, wrk, locust, etc. to simulate real request patterns, gradually increase the amount of concurrency, observe the response curve, error rate, and resource usage, find bottleneck points, and record stable intervals.
Service Level Agreement (SLA) and Operation Guarantee
View the VPS provider's SLA, failure response and backup strategy, and evaluate the downtime recovery time and historical stability. High-concurrency services require clear emergency procedures for network outages and host failures and whether to provide hardware or link redundancy.
Monitoring and alarm system deployment
Continuous monitoring is the core of maintaining stability: it is recommended to deploy host and application-level monitoring, collect indicators such as CPU, memory, disk I/O, network traffic and response time, and configure threshold alarms and historical trend analysis to facilitate early detection of problems caused by concurrency.
Scalability and elastic scaling capabilities
To judge whether Thailand VPS can meet high concurrency in the long term depends on its horizontal and vertical expansion capabilities. Evaluate whether it supports rapid resource upgrades, snapshot and mirror deployment, and whether it is easy to combine with load balancing, CDN and multi-node clusters to achieve elastic scaling.
Architecture and optimization suggestions
Optimize the architecture by combining the characteristics of VPS: use connection pools, caches, asynchronous processing and static resource offloading to reduce back-end pressure; separate reading and writing of databases and storage or host them externally to reduce the load concentration on a single node under high concurrency.
Verification and long-term operation and maintenance after stress testing
Completing the stress test cannot replace long-term observation. It is recommended to conduct multiple rounds of pre-release verification and conduct grayscale scaling under real traffic before the business is launched. After going online, continuous regression testing is performed and resources and configurations are adjusted based on monitoring to ensure stability evolves smoothly with business growth.
Summary and suggestions
Summary: To determine whether Thailand VPS can meet the stability of high concurrent access, it is necessary to comprehensively integrate hardware resources, disk I/O, network bandwidth and latency, stress test results, SLA and monitoring capabilities. It is recommended to conduct stress testing and continuous monitoring based on actual business immediately after purchase, and design a scalable deployment architecture and emergency plan to ensure service stability under high concurrency.
